On average across the year,
no, Santa Barbara, California is not hotter than
Tustin, California
.
Santa Barbara, California has an average temperature of 16°C/61°F and Tustin, California has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F.
Santa Barbara, California's hottest month is September, with an average maximum temperature of 25°C/77°F, which is not hotter than Tustin, California's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F).
On average across the year, yes, Santa Barbara, California is colder than Tustin, California . Santa Barbara, California has an average minimum temperature of 10°C/50°F and Tustin, California has an average minimum temperature of 14°C/57°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Santa Barbara, California has more rain than
Tustin, California. Santa Barbara, California has an average annual rainfall of 367mm and Tustin, California has an average annual rainfall of 245mm.
Santa Barbara, California's wettest month is January, with an average monthly rainfall of 92mm, which is wetter than Tustin, California's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 61mm).
The midpoint of Santa Barbara, California is approximately 117 miles (188km) north west of Tustin, California.
Yes, Santa Barbara, California is further west than Tustin, California. The midpoint of Santa Barbara, California is further west by approximately 106 miles (171km).

Yes, Santa Barbara is more populated than Tustin.
Santa Barbara has a population of 91,842 and Tustin has a population of 80,583
which means that Santa Barbara has 11,259 more people than Tustin.
